Swarm of temblors shake Mount Diablo, East Bay
Published on February 20, 2018 at 04:16PM by By Sarah Ravani
A swarm of small earthquakes that never surpassed a magnitude of 3.0 were reported early Tuesday near Mount Diablo, according to the United States Geological Survey. The temblors reached a magnitude of 3.0, 2.9, 2.8 and 2.6, providing the latest installment in a series of swarms that have hit the region over the past week. At least 33 small earthquakes of similar magnitude have gently rocked the region this year, according to the USGS. “This looks to me to just be ordinary activity, especially for California,” said Don Blakeman, a geophysicist at the National Earthquake Center. “Since you live on the margin of two tectonic plates … these swarms come sometimes.
